using System;
using System.Collections.Generic;
using System.Linq;
using API.DTOs.Filtering;
using API.DTOs.Filtering.v2;
using API.Entities.Enums;
using API.Helpers;
using Microsoft.VisualStudio.TestPlatform.ObjectModel.Utilities;
using Xunit;
namespace API.Tests.Helpers;
public class SmartFilterHelperTests
{
[Fact]
public void Test_Decode()
{
var encoded = """
stmts=comparison%3D5%26field%3D18%26value%3D95%2Ccomparison%3D0%26field%3D4%26value%3D0%2Ccomparison%3D7%26field%3D1%26value%3Da&sortOptions=sortField=2&isAscending=false&limitTo=10&combination=1
""";
var filter = SmartFilterHelper.Decode(encoded);
Assert.Equal(10, filter.LimitTo);
Assert.Equal(SortField.CreatedDate, filter.SortOptions.SortField);
Assert.False(filter.SortOptions.IsAscending);
Assert.Null(filter.Name);
var list = filter.Statements.ToList();
AssertStatementSame(list[2], FilterField.SeriesName, FilterComparison.Matches, "a");
AssertStatementSame(list[1], FilterField.AgeRating, FilterComparison.Equal, (int) AgeRating.Unknown + string.Empty);
AssertStatementSame(list[0], FilterField.Genres, FilterComparison.Contains, "95");
}
[Fact]
public void Test_Encode()
{
var filter = new FilterV2Dto()
{
Name = "Test",
SortOptions = new SortOptions() {
IsAscending = false,
SortField = SortField.CreatedDate
},
LimitTo = 10,
Combination = FilterCombination.And,
Statements = new List<FilterStatementDto>()
{
new FilterStatementDto()
{
Comparison = FilterComparison.Equal,
Field = FilterField.AgeRating,
Value = (int) AgeRating.Unknown + string.Empty
}
}
};
var encodedFilter = SmartFilterHelper.Encode(filter);
Assert.Equal("name=Test&stmts=comparison%253D0%252Cfield%253D4%252Cvalue%253D0&sortOptions=sortField%3D2%2CisAscending%3DFalse&limitTo=10&combination=1", encodedFilter);
}
private void AssertStatementSame(FilterStatementDto statement, FilterField field, FilterComparison combination, string value)
{
Assert.Equal(statement.Field, field);
Assert.Equal(statement.Comparison, combination);
Assert.Equal(statement.Value, value);
}
}
